MySQL GROUP BY 和 COUNT 多列
全部标签 当你限制一个SQL查询返回的行数时,通常用于分页,有两种方法来确定总记录数:方法一包括SQL_CALC_FOUND_ROWS原文中的选项SELECT,然后通过运行SELECTFOUND_ROWS()获取总行数:SELECTSQL_CALC_FOUND_ROWS*FROMtableWHEREid>100LIMIT10;SELECTFOUND_ROWS();方法二正常运行查询,然后通过运行SELECTCOUNT(*)得到总行数SELECT*FROMtableWHEREid>100LIMIT10;SELECTCOUNT(*)FROMtableWHEREid>100;哪种方法最好/最快?
当我在fragment中使用ParseQueryAdapter来检索数据并将错误传递给微调器时,我在我的应用程序中使用了Parse.comjava.lang.IllegalArgumentException:Spinneradapterviewtypecountmustbe1然后应用程序停止。但是,如果我尝试ArrayAdapter它会起作用。可能是什么问题?ParseQueryAdapter代码:ParseQueryAdapter.QueryFactoryspnQuery=newParseQueryAdapter.QueryFactory(){publicParseQuerycrea
我正在创建一个Android应用程序,我想将很多短项放入Spinner。基本上,它有效:但它并没有像我想要的那样工作。如您所见,有很多项目的文本很短。这意味着用户可能被迫滚动很多次才能找到他想要的项目。我想做的是将项目放在多个列中,但我不知道该怎么做。我在互联网上搜索了一段时间,我找到的唯一解决方案是“如何将多个列放入1个项目”——我想要的是“如何将项目放入多个列”。谢谢。 最佳答案 首先,您应该创建自定义微调器适配器。然后,您可以在列表中连续放置3个TextView。关于适配器的getView函数:1)实例化您的自定义布局(有3个
在googledocs,它表示,heapcount表示所选堆中的实例数,而totalcount表示未完成的实例总数。所选堆是什么?始终,总计数大于堆计数,那么,除了堆中的对象之外,其他对象在哪里? 最佳答案 Android中有3个堆:应用图片合子TotalCount是所有3个堆的总数。HeapCount是当前选定堆中的对象数。参见https://developer.android.com/studio/profile/am-hprof.html 关于android-在android内存监
我正在尝试使用Ormlite构建以下查询:SELECTColumn1,COUNT(Column2),SUM(Column2)FROMTableWHEREColumn3=1GROUPBYColumn1;我正在为此使用QueryBuilder,但我无法计算出总和,结果仍然有一个完整的列表。这个结果列表是什么类型的?我无法将其设为List,因为sum和count不是表中的列。 最佳答案 我是这样用的QueryBuilderb=dao.queryBuilder();b.selectRaw("SUM("+UsageStats.COLUMN_V
主要问题:当我发送GET请求以检索someID/POSTS的数据时,例如https://graph.facebook.com/microsoft/posts?fields=comments,likes&limit=1&access_token=,无法获取“喜欢”和“评论”中的“计数”"字段使用我自己的facebook注册应用程序生成的访问token,但如果使用来自Facebook示例应用程序的访问token,则可以获得预期的数据,例如“HelloFacebookSample”。Android和FBGraphAPIExploer都会出现此问题。另外为了排查可能的原因,我在我注册的app_
我的平板电脑应用程序在每个行项目中显示一个带有多个TextView的ListView(使用自定义光标适配器)。我有大约6-7列,为所有列提供相等空间的最佳方法是什么?现在我尝试了:每个TextView的权重相同。但这从来没有正确对齐。使用最大宽度和第一个,仍然没有运气,一个很容易溢出并将下一个推到右边。 最佳答案 权重很好,但每次使用布局权重时都必须将android:layout_width设置为0dp,否则您的View可能无法正确缩放。此外,不要将固定宽度与布局权重混合使用。如果您选择使用权重,请在您的行布局中的任何位置使用它们。
我想创建一个包含大约200个ImageView(随机高度)的列表,并以“拼贴”方式使用以下布局:通常我会在ListView中执行此操作以获得使用适配器获得的性能,但由于我希望图像显示在列中,并且根据图片具有不同的高度(参见图片Example),我不能使用用于此目的的单个ListView。我已经尝试通过以下方式实现此布局:同步滚动的三个ListViews=慢每行包含三个图像的单个ListView=不允许不同的高度GridView=不允许不同的高度GridLayout=难以以编程方式实现不同的高度。由于没有适配器,OutOfMemoryErrors很常见FlowLayout=由于没有适配器
MySql统计函数COUNT详解1.COUNT()函数概述2.COUNT()参数说明3.COUNT()判断存在4.COUNT()阿里开发规范1.COUNT()函数概述COUNT()是一个聚合函数,返回指定匹配条件的行数。开发中常用来统计表中数据,全部数据,不为NULL数据,或者去重数据。2.COUNT()参数说明COUNT(1):统计不为NULL的记录。COUNT(*):统计所有的记录(包括NULL)。COUNT(字段):统计该"字段"不为NULL的记录。1.如果这个字段是定义为notnull的话,一行行地从记录里面读出这个字段,判断不能为null,按行累加。2.如果这个字段定义允许为null
我正在阅读sehe'sanswer至thisquestion并且惊讶地看到sehe发现使用std::memchr的手写循环比使用std::count快3倍以上(看评论)。使用std::count的代码可以在编辑2中看到,但它基本上可以归结为:constautonum_lines=std::count(f,l,'\n');对比uintmax_tnum_lines=0;while(f&&f!=l)if((f=static_cast(memchr(f,'\n',l-f))))num_lines++,f++;我本来希望std::count版本至少和std::memchr版本一样快——原因与us